India, Aug. 13 -- Former India pacer RP Singh recently recalled a witty 1999 exchange between Rahul Dravid and Sachin Tendulkar. After Sachin faced rare crowd criticism during an India match, Dravid - then a spectator - couldn't resist delivering a cheeky one-liner about the incident.
Speaking on the latest episode of JioHotstar special Cheeky Singles, Singh recalled a 1999 incident when he and Dravid were playing a Ranji Trophy match in which the latter scored 199. Later, over dinner at a friend's place, they watched Sachin bat at a run-a-ball pace in an India game, drawing rare criticism from fans for being too slow.
